Subtract 18/16 from 54/12
1st number: 4 6/12, 2nd number: 1 2/16
54/12 - 18/16 is 27/8.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 16 is 48
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 48 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 4 = 48,
54/12 = 54 × 4/12 × 4 = 216/48 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 16 × 3 = 48,
18/16 = 18 × 3/16 × 3 = 54/48 - Subtract the two like fractions:
216/48 - 54/48 = 216 - 54/48 = 162/48 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 27/8
- In mixed form: 33/8
